    But still, Pigmeat Markham is listed as a primarily blackface performer. That's just not true. And Billie Holliday? I'd have to see proof before I believed that.

    Bert Williams was a very dark skinned African American actor. He still wore blackface because of the racist "accepted conventions" of the time, and I would assume the same thing would apply to Pigmeat Markham and many others on the wiki list.

  • SoulOnIceSoulOnIce 13,027 Posts
    And Billie Holliday? I'd have to see proof before I believed that.


    It should be mentioned that African American minstrels still had to ???blacken up,??? meaning they had to wear burnt cork to darken their faces. This tradition continued into the 20th century in many places. Refusal could mean you wouldn???t be able to go or stage or it could have had more serious consequences. There is a story of Billie Holiday in 1936 appearing with the Count Basie Band in Detroit and Billie had to wear blackface. They were afraid that someone in the audience might have thought that Billie was white and it would have been untinkable to have a white female singer perform with an all black band. Needless to say, Billie was not very happy! *
